拨号服务器与Socks代理在功能和应用场景上存在显著差异,拨号服务器主要用于拨号上网,通过调制解调器连接到远程服务器,通常用于固定位置的互联网接入,而Socks代理则是一种网络代理协议,它允许用户的设备通过一个中间服务器连接到互联网,从而能够访问那些被防火墙或地理限制所阻止的内容,常用于绕过网络审查或改善特定类型的网络连接,两者在实现机制、应用范围和隐私保护方面都有各自的特点和适用场景。
在当今高度互联的时代,网络技术的迅速发展已经改变了我们获取信息、进行交流以及完成各种任务的方式,在这一背景下,网络代理服务作为一股不可忽视的力量,逐渐进入了人们的视野,并在多个领域发挥着重要作用,网络代理,本质上是一种网络中间设备,它能够通过特定的软件或硬件接口,将客户端的网络请求转发到远程服务器上,从而实现对目标网络资源的访问和控制,本文将对拨号服务器和Socks代理两种类型的网络代理进行深入的分析和比较,旨在帮助用户更加清晰地理解它们各自的特点、适用场景以及优劣势。
拨号服务器代理
工作原理
拨号服务器代理,顾名思义,是通过调制解调器(modem)与远程服务器建立连接来进行数据传输的一种代理方式,当用户需要访问某些受限或需要代理访问的网络资源时,可以通过特定的软件(如VPN、SSH隧道等)来建立与远程拨号服务器的连接,进而访问这些资源。
特点与优势
-
稳定性与安全性:拨号服务器通常具有较强的稳定性和安全性,因为它们往往使用加密技术和防火墙来保护数据传输过程中的隐私和安全。
-
简单易用:对于一些初级用户来说,拨号服务器代理设置相对简单,无需复杂的配置即可轻松访问。
-
广泛的应用范围:由于拨号服务器利用现有的电话线路,因此其应用范围非常广泛,不仅可以用于访问某些限制性的网站,还可以用于保护用户的在线隐私和安全性。
劣势与注意事项
-
速度较慢:由于拨号服务器需要通过电话线路进行数据传输,因此其速度相对较慢,不适合高速数据传输需求。
-
受地区限制:拨号服务器的访问效果可能受到所在地区的限制,如果当地电信运营商不支持拨号上网,或者网络服务质量不佳,则可能导致访问受阻。
Socks代理代理
工作原理
Socks代理则是一种基于Socket的网络代理协议,它可以在客户端和服务器之间建立透明的数据通道,允许客户端通过这个通道访问任何通过网络的目标服务器,而无需关心后端的服务器地址和端口信息。
特点与优势
-
高性能:Socks代理采用了高效的数据传输协议,能够提供高速的数据传输能力,特别适合于大数据量的下载和在线游戏等应用场景。
-
灵活性高:Socks代理可以实现多路复用,即在同一时间内可以代理多个目标服务器的访问请求,非常适合需要同时访问多个网站的用户。
-
广泛的支持与兼容性:由于Socks代理基于通用的Socket协议,因此得到了几乎所有网络设备和操作系统的支持。
-
匿名性较好:相比一些传统的代理方式,Socks代理能够提供更好的匿名性,减少了被追踪的风险。
总结与展望
拨号服务器和Socks代理各具优缺点,在选择使用时应根据实际需求和场景来做出合理的决策,展望未来,随着网络技术的不断发展和进步,我们有理由相信网络代理技术将会更加智能化、安全化和便捷化。